Ukraine: capital investments in metallurgy down in 2020

metal industryBy admin26.02.2021Leave a comment

In 2020, the volume of capital investments in metal industry decreased by 52.6% YoY, to 18.8 billion UAH. According to the State Statistics Service, overall investments in industry dropped by 43.6%, to 153.3 billion UAH. The share of metallurgy was 12.3%. Ukraine: mining and metal companies’ loan portfolio up in 2020

metal industryBy admin25.02.2021Leave a comment

In 2020, the loan portfolio of the mining and metallurgical companies increased by 8.5% YoY, to 22.8 billion UAH. Metallurgy accounted for 17.8 billion UAH and mining – 5 billion UAH. Ukraine: metal railroad transportation down in 2020

metal industryBy admin13.01.2021Leave a comment

In 2020, Ukrainian metal companies decreased railroad shipping of their products by 4.2% YoY, to 20.5 million tons. In December 2020, metal transportation grew by 15.4%, to 1.85 million tons. Ukraine: metal railroad transportation down in January-September 2020

metal industryBy admin08.10.2020Leave a comment

In January-September, Ukraine decreased metal transportation via railroad by 7.6% YoY, to 15.3 million tons. In particular, exports grew by 6%, to 11.5 million tons, while imports fell by 33.5%, to 435.7 thousand tons, transit – by 4.5%, to 848.5 thousand tons, and domestic – by 19.9%, to 2.5 million tons. Ukraine: ore exports from seaports up in August 2020

metal industryBy admin15.09.2020Leave a comment

In August, seaports increased ore export transportation by 32.5% YoY, to 2.9 million tons. Ferrous metals exports grew by 26.7%, to 1.2 million tons.
